Team Liquid
2019-03-29 17:00:00
OG

Team Liquid vs OG

2019-03-29 07:11:16Posted by Vqx7

I dont trust liquid.

GamePickBookmakerOddsStakeResult
OG (1.5) Betway 1.85 10 Win

Comments

No comments yet.